The Bucharest Stock Exchange (BVB) opened Tuesday's trading session with declines across most indices, with the turnover amounting to 4.34 million lei (856,882 euro) after 30 minutes of trading.
The main BET index, which reflects the performance of the 20 most liquid companies, recorded a depreciation of 0.02%, while the BET-Plus index, which tracks the performance of the 43 most liquid shares on the BVB, fell 0.01%.
At the same time, the extended blue-chip index BET-XT, which includes the 25 most liquid stocks, remained flat, while the BET-BK index - the benchmark for investment fund returns - depreciated 0.08%.
The BET-FI index of the Financial Investment Companies (SIFs) recorded a drop of 0.72%, while the BET-NG index, which covers 10 companies in the energy and utilities sector, registered a slight increase of 0.04%.
The BET AeRO index, which includes 20 representative companies from the AeRO market, was down 0.56%.
According to BVB data, the biggest share price increases were recorded by Simtel Team (+3.33%), Compa (+2.03%) and Premier Energy PLC (+1.45%).
On the other hand, the most significant declines were seen in shares of Roca Industry Holdingrock (-4.41%), Bermas (-3.1%) and Longshield Investment Group (-2.36%).
